Transaction 6f62e00265466602c23537f372c0a5b98309c9b62ed24dd13138e2f590631b34
1 Input
1 Output
-
6f62e00265466602c23537f372c0a5b98309c9b62ed24dd13138e2f590631b34:0
- value
- 963840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376c37a07dddec1a4497812a569ff1d4e9166 OP_EQUAL
- address
- 3BMEXranLDSgAEAgGZjgJuFziBodYTpUi8